Soccer Preview: Sterling vs. Longmont
The Sterling Tigers will look to defend their home pitch on Thursday against the Longmont Trojans at 4:00 p.m. Both teams took a loss in their last game, so they'll have plenty of motivation to get the 'W'.
Sterling's offense might be in the hot seat on Thursday considering what happened against Greeley Central on Monday. They suffered a rough 4-0 defeat at the hands of the Wildcats.
Meanwhile, Longmont unfortunately witnessed the end of their six-game winning streak on Tuesday. They took a 5-3 hit to the loss column at the hands of Frontier Academy.
Ella Erwin and
Claire Sebring did their best for Longmont and scored all three of Longmont's goals. The pair have combined for a total of 21 so far this season.
Sterling's loss dropped their record down to 4-7-1. As for Longmont, their defeat ended a seven-game streak of wins at home and dropped them to 7-4.
